Welcome back to another compelling episode of Sobriety Checkpoint, where we explore the multifaceted journey of sober living, all through the lens of mental health, spirituality, and the power of storytelling. I'm elated to introduce you to Matt Scoletti, an individual who exemplifies the transformation that can occur when we wholeheartedly commit to a sober lifestyle. Matt opens up about his personal evolution from battling alcoholism, dealing with divorce, and overcoming obesity to setting world records and empowering others as an international keynote speaker.

In today's discussion, we tackle the often unspoken struggles that come with sobriety, explore the significance of mental health, and the incredible impact of mentorship and community on a sober journey. Whether you're a sober mom, sober dad, or just someone seeking a beacon of hope in their own path to recovery, this episode promises to offer insights into the joys that a life of sobriety can bring and the true meaning of finding fun in sobriety. Join us on this heartfelt journey as we unravel Matt's story and the lessons that have shaped his reclaiming of faith, health, and happiness.
